Active Hobby TT-02 Type-S reversible rear arm mount

Active Hobby introduce a reversible rear arm mount for the Tamiya TT-02 Type-S 4WD touring car. Machined from aluminium the part allows for 0 degree and 1.5 degree toe-in settings of the rear lower A-arms by simply flipping the part around. In combination with the standard or optional rear hubs overall toe angles of 0 up to 4 degree in 0.5 degree increments can be achieved to fine-tune the suspension setting. The rear arm mount is available in four different colours including black, blue, red and silver.

Alberto Garcia renews with RB

RB Products has announced the contract renewal with 9-times Spanish National Champion Alberto Garcia. For 2015 Alberto is set to race the Spanish and Madrid Championships, the 1/8th Buggy Euros as well as selected international events.

2015 Super Cup Championship Series Rd1 – Report

Valentines Day weekend kicked off the 2015 Super Cup Season at 301 Raceway in Wildwood FL. On Saturday, round 1 started off with 211 entries that would fill the indoor facility to near capacity. Racers enjoyed the spacious tables and comfortable area inside away from the morning cold winds. Track was new to many racers with a hybrid surface consisting of a clay base and wooden carpeted jumps. Tires were tricky to find as grip increased with every passing hour on Friday’s practice. By Saturday morning racers came prepared with tires in hand that had been glued the night before. Qualifying would start with a delay as technology played its part of glitches and system bugs. Tech support would work hard as the racers patiently waited for quals to begin.

WRC GTX 1/8th nitro on-road kit

Following a first teaser Italian company WRC now officially introduce the GTX 1/8th scale nitro on-road car. No features list is available at this time so we have to rely on what we can spot on the images WRC have supplied. By the looks of things the GTX is based on a class-standard aluminium chassis with carbon fibre upper deck, it features aluminium suspension mounts, front and rear wire anti-roll bars, long threaded aluminium shock absorbers and aluminium bulkheads. The wheel are held in place by lightweight (screw-type?) retainers instead of class-standard quick release levers. The remainder of the car appears to be of a pretty standard design and it is understood that the kit will hit the stores very soon.

Schumacher SupaStox GT12 Type L bodyshell

Available now from Schumacher is the Type L bodyshell for the SupaStox 1/12th scale pan car. Sporting a distinctive “Italian” design and coming made from clear polycarbonate the BRCA approved body is a direct fit non the standard and GT SupaStox chassis. Included with the body are window masks, an add-on rear wing and wing mounting hardware.

Agartha Works F104 Indy Car bodyshell

New from Japanese company Agartha Works comes a multi-piece Indy Car bodyshell for Tamiya F104 formula cars. The body kit includes a total of 16 pieces including a polycarbonate front wing, side deflectors and several formed parts for the rear wing. Included is also the actual monocoque body all pieces mount to, but the needed low-profile wide rear wing has to be purchased separately.

Team Orion CRF 21 7-port Factory Tuned Truggy engine

Team Orion introduce the new CRF 21 7-port Factory Tuned truggy engine, specially designed for the use in 1/8th off-road trucks. Compared to its predecessor the engine features a reduced displacement of now 3.5cc, a reinforced crankcase and a 9-sphere rear ceramic ball bearing. The engine, that is also good for the use in 1/8th buggies, comes with a 2-needle aluminium carburettor and it is of a long stroke design.

Carson Wernimont joins VP Powermaster

VP Powermaster announce the addition of Carson Wernimont to their world class team of drivers. Carson is known around the world as a serious threat at any event and he joins VP off-road teammates Josh Wheeler, Mark Pavidis, Derek Sousa and Josh Clancy who all race at this week’s Dirt Nitro Challenge.
